Projectiles and Wounds
Projectiles and wounds is a key concept in the field of ballistics and wound trauma. Projectiles are objects propelled by force, such as bullets, arrows, and fragmentation grenades. Wounds caused by these projectiles can range from minor skin abrasions to severe internal injuries. Understanding how projectiles interact with the body and cause injuries is critical to the development of effective medical treatments and protective gear. In addition, studying the behavior of projectiles is essential in forensics investigations related to firearms. The study of projectiles and wounds is essential to the fields of ballistics, forensic science, and medicine.
